Full-stack
web developer
Hallo! Ik ben Rammah 👋🏾
Ik ben een full-stack webdeveloper met een passie voor het bouwen van snelle, functionele en gebruiksvriendelijke websites. Met een achtergrond in zowel design thinking als development, specialiseer ik me in het ontwikkelen van dynamische, maatwerk weboplossingen met moderne technologieën zoals Laravel, React, Next.js en WordPress (ook als headless CMS).
Mijn toolbox
Fun Facts & Getallen
3 +
Jaar ervaring
10 +
Afgeronde projecten
20 M+
Regels code geschreven
Werk ervaring
De Indruk
Jul 2024 - Jan 2025
ACF
PHP
Roots
SASS
TailwindCSS
WordPress
De Indruk is een full-service marketing- en communicatiebureau gevestigd in Ede. Ze combineren strategisch denken met visuele creativiteit en technische expertise om impactvolle marketingcampagnes en online oplossingen te ontwikkelen.
Bij Indruk heb ik gewerkt als front-end web developer en een actieve bijdrage geleverd aan de ontwikkeling van drie websites: SV Land, QBuild en Frijado. Elk van deze projecten had zijn eigen karakter en technische uitdagingen, maar ik heb consistent gebruik gemaakt van de Radicle Roots setup om een moderne, schaalbare en beheersbare front-end architectuur neer te zetten.
De Radicle Roots setup is een geavanceerde WordPress starter theme, gebaseerd op tools als Sage, Blade templates, en Laravel Mix, in combinatie met modern JavaScript bundling en utility-first CSS. Het stelt developers in staat om op een gestructureerde manier WordPress sites te bouwen, met herbruikbare componenten en gescheiden logica voor views en data. Dit zorgt voor een schone codebase, betere performance en een fijnere editor-ervaring voor de klant.
Mijn bijdrage bestond uit het implementeren van de front-end structuur, het bouwen van responsieve componenten, en het optimaliseren van de gebruikerservaring op basis van designrichtlijnen. Door mijn kennis van Tailwind CSS heb ik bijgedragen aan een consistente en efficiënte stylingaanpak.
Ik heb binnen het team actief mijn kennis van Tailwind CSS gedeeld. Daardoor is het bij nieuwe projecten gecombineerd gaan worden met de al bestaande SASS-opzet. Deze hybride benadering zorgde voor meer flexibiliteit en snellere ontwikkeling, zonder bestaande werkwijzen direct te vervangen.
Frankwatching
Feb 2022 - Nov 2023
Apollo GraphQL
GraphQL
NextJS
TailwindCSS
Frankwatching is het grootste Nederlandse platform voor marketing, communicatie en online trends. Met ruim 300.000 unieke bezoekers per maand en een community van meer dan 450.000 volgers, staat het bekend om hoogwaardige content.
Aan het begin van mijn tijd bij Frankwatching werkte ik aan het doorontwikkelen van het bestaande platform. Hoewel er al plannen waren om over te stappen naar een volledig nieuw platform met Next.js en een headless WordPress setup, liet de start van dat traject nog even op zich wachten.
Zodra de ontwikkeling van het nieuwe platform begon, werkte ik samen met één andere front-end developer en twee back-end developers. De focus toen lag op de Jobs-pilar van het platform. In het begin ondersteunde ik het team bij het opzetten van het job board, maar mijn hoofdfocus lag op het bouwen van het formulier voor “Vacature plaatsen”.
Mijn rol ging verder dan alleen implementatie. Ik dacht actief mee over de keuze van front-end technologieën. Samen kozen we voor Next.js, Tailwind CSS en Apollo GraphQL om efficiënt data op te halen vanuit de headless WordPress-omgeving en een snelle, modulaire gebruikerservaring neer te zetten.
Kanuka Digital
Nov 2019 - Maa 2020
BEM
JavaaScript
PHP
SASS
WordPress
Kanuka Digital is een toonaangevend Brits digital agency, actief sinds 1995. Ze specialiseren zich in e-commerce, WordPress- en Leerplatformoplossingen (via WooCommerce en LearnDash) met een volledige in-house uitvoering.
Tijdens mijn studie Web Development aan Staffordshire University werkte ik parttime als front-end webdeveloper bij Kanuka Digital. Mijn werkzaamheden bestonden uit het omzetten van aangeleverde designs naar webpagina’s met HTML, CSS en JavaScript, waarbij ik ook leerde werken met SASS en de BEM naming convention voor gestructureerde styling.
Daarna werkte ik samen met mijn begeleider om de HTML in PHP-bestanden te plaatsen en te koppelen aan WordPress, zodat content dynamisch kon worden weergegeven.
Een van de projecten waar ik aan meewerkte, was de website voor het Britse platenlabel Z Records. Tijdens dit project leerde ik veel over werken met PHP, WordPress en het toepassen van media queries voor responsive design.